Places with the best weather in Asia in May: ranked by comfort score
2 destinations share the top spot at 96 /100 in May, listed by fewest wet days, starting with Kahramanmaraş. Ranked from 1991–2020 climate normals across 50 destinations in Asia.
Top three in May: Kahramanmaraş (96 /100) , Qinhuangdao (96 /100) , Jincheng (95 /100) . Between first and 50th place the comfort differs by 3.1 /100.

How this ranking is built
- What is ranked
- Our 0–100 comfort score for sightseeing weather (formula on the methodology page), in May, highest first.
- Period
- 1991–2020 climate normals: the same 30 years for every destination, so the list compares like with like.
- Who is included
- 50 destinations in Asia with a published climate page. Neighbouring places that share a climate series are shown once.
- Ties
- Equal values are ordered by fewest wet days.
- Sources
- ERA5 / ERA5-Land reanalysis via Open-Meteo; sea temperature from NOAA OISST v2.1. Measured values are reproduced unchanged; only the ordering and the score is ours.
